Effective installation begins with network planning. Identify backbone and horizontal pathways, determine whether fiber will serve FTTH (fiber-to-home) or FTTR (fiber-to-room) applications, and plan for future upgrades such as XGS-PON or 25G PON systems ( ). Conduct a site survey to map all endpoints, intermediate equipment rooms, and potential obstacles like HVAC ducts or steel beams ( ). Leave 25–40% extra conduit space for future expansion.
